Mark J. Polaski

Mark J. Polaski of Jamestown, N.Y., passed away Nov. 6, 2019 at 58 years of age at UPMC Chautauqua, Jamestown, N.Y., after a recent and unforgiving diagnosis of esophageal cancer.

Mark was born in Jamestown, N.Y., on Dec. 14, 1960. He was the dear son son of the late Rosemary R. Mattay and Richard. Mark will be sadly missed by his sister, Dianne (Tim) Clink; brother, Norman Polaski; and his loving partner of 27 years, David Gordon Stevens.

Mark attended Jamestown High High School and Jamestown Community College. Mark had a s contagious smile and a gift to make anyone comfortable in his presence. He began early be managing with a retail clothing company. Mark loved decorating and entertaining in the many home he and David shared. Mark became a wonderful asset as a CNA, community life coordinator within the Bridges Program at Lutheran Social Services of New York. A dear friend comforted Marks family with these words, “Marks heart was as big as the universe and the stars were his residents.” He will be deeply missed by everyone. The family is certain Mark will be watching over and critiquing the Christmas decoration event this year and many other holidays to come.

It was Marks wish to be remembered this way and not to be grieved at a memorial service. To honor him, his family would appreciate a special hello, a hug. a good morning to a stranger or someone in need. Much love and our deepest appreciation to all who knew Mark.
